Kayzee,

I received one email after processing my service request then I received another email a few days after they had received it. The last email I got was that it was processed and shipped out. The status on the website seems to update very rarely. From what I have experienced there are 4 updates:

1. They have accepted the case and await arrival of the unit
2. They have received the unit at the service center
3. They are processing the request
4. They have shipped the unit

This whole process started on 12/5 and hopefully on 12/17 I will receive the unit. The longest period of time is the ground shipping which I think was 5 days. Hope that helps?

Ok, so here are my results. Got the replacement, but not from Texas where I sent but from Tennessee. And the replacement they sent me was definitely refurbished. The good thing is the screen is immaculate and in perfect condition with not a single scratch or dust on it. The bad is that the outside and back definitely show signs of wear. Its too cold to turn on now, but I am regretting going through this service as opposed to going straight to the MS store. Oh well, I will see what happens after I turn it on. Good luck to the rest of you as to what you get back. I would be interested in hearing how it goes.

P.S. When going back to the myservice.sufacesupport.com it shows "service unavailable please contact support". In other words at this point I would have to call for support on this replacement as opposed to using the site.
